Speech Pathologists support children who face challenges with communication, eating, and drinking. They assess and treat difficulties in speaking, listening, understanding language, reading, writing, stuttering, and using voice.
We work with children who experience communication challenges due to developmental delays, learning differences, intellectual disabilities, cerebral palsy, hearing loss, and other conditions that impact speech and language.
Our aim is to empower children to express themselves and connect with others confidently, in ways that work for them.
